🔢 Как посчитать количество строк SQL: простой способ для начинающих

Чтобы посчитать количество строк в SQL, вы можете использовать оператор COUNT() в комбинации с запросом SELECT.


SELECT COUNT(*) FROM table_name;

Где table_name - это имя таблицы, в которой вы хотите посчитать количество строк.

Например, если у вас есть таблица "users" с полями "id" и "name", и вы хотите узнать, сколько строк есть в этой таблице, вы можете использовать следующий запрос:


SELECT COUNT(*) FROM users;

Этот запрос вернет количество строк в таблице "users".

Детальный ответ

Как посчитать количество строк SQL?

SQL (Structured Query Language) - это язык программирования, который используется для работы с базами данных. Он позволяет нам извлекать, изменять и анализировать данные в базе данных. Одной из распространенных задач, которую мы можем столкнуться при работе с базами данных, является подсчет количества строк в таблице или результате запроса.

Вариант 1: Используя оператор COUNT()

Одним из способов подсчитать количество строк в SQL является использование оператора COUNT(). Он позволяет подсчитать количество строк в столбце или таблице. Например, чтобы подсчитать количество строк в таблице "users", мы можем написать следующий запрос:


SELECT COUNT(*) FROM users;
    

В результате выполнения этого запроса, мы получим число, которое представляет собой количество строк (записей) в таблице "users".

Вариант 2: Используя функцию SUM() и CASE WHEN

Если у нас есть столбец, который содержит значения, по которым мы хотим считать, мы можем использовать функцию SUM() и CASE WHEN вместе для подсчета количества строк. Например, если у нас есть столбец "status" в таблице "users", и мы хотим подсчитать количество активных пользователей, то мы можем написать следующий запрос:


SELECT SUM(CASE WHEN status = 'active' THEN 1 ELSE 0 END) AS active_users_count FROM users;
    

В результате выполнения этого запроса, мы получим число, которое представляет собой количество строк, в которых столбец "status" равен "active".

Вариант 3: Используя команду SELECT с функцией COUNT()

Еще один способ подсчета количества строк - это использование команды SELECT с функцией COUNT(). Мы можем написать запрос, который выбирает все строки из таблицы и сразу подсчитывает их количество. Например:


SELECT COUNT(*) AS row_count FROM users;
    

В результате выполнения этого запроса, мы получим число, которое представляет собой количество строк в таблице "users".

Заключение

В этой статье мы рассмотрели три различных способа подсчета количества строк в SQL. Оператор COUNT() позволяет подсчитать количество строк в таблице, функция SUM() и CASE WHEN позволяют нам подсчитать количество строк на основе определенных условий, а команда SELECT с функцией COUNT() позволяет выбрать все строки таблицы и сразу подсчитать их количество.

Видео по теме

SQL. Сколько строк в таблице. COUNT и GROUP BY.

Функция COUNT (SQL для Начинающих)

#9. Агрегация данных в SQL с помощью функции COUNT | Основы SQL

Похожие статьи:

Как установить Microsoft SQL Server: пошаговое руководство для начинающих

Как объединить три таблицы в SQL: руководство для начинающих

Где использовать оператор BETWEEN в SQL?

🔢 Как посчитать количество строк SQL: простой способ для начинающих

Как добавить значение в таблицу SQL: простой способ для начинающих

Что делает group by в SQL? Понимание основ группировки данных в базе данных